        Ruma,

        I used the Import first and then did the Lawson Spreadsheet Designer. You can just use the Lawson Spreadsheet designer however, when adding in structures such as the Manager Structure and the Organization Unit Structure you will have to be a little more careful. We pulled our information out of HCM and loaded into LTM. Lawsn Spreadsheet Designer gives you more freedom to upload a lot of information very quickly and with less issues than a trigger could cause. If you are just inputing data and not pulling it from somewhere else (ex: HCM) you can do a query on the page that you are wanting the information loaded into (make sure to include headers) and enter the information into the spreadsheet then you would click upload and map the data. This will upload the information all at once instead of having to create a new form for each line of data you are entering. What types of information are you wanting to upload?
